Quick Facts About ōLiv Tempe
- Address: 704 S Myrtle Ave, Tempe, AZ 85281
- Student apartment community near ASU Tempe campus and downtown Tempe
- Built around 2020
- High-rise building with rooftop amenities
- Unit types: studio through 3x3
- Rent range: approximately $1,219 to $2,030 per person/month
- Rooftop pool is on the 23rd floor
These facts might change as the report written on May 2026.

Parking: Important Questions Before Signing
Parking is one of the most important issues for prospective residents to verify early. Based on resident observation as of May 2026, parking is approximately $150/month, parking tends to sell out around six months before the lease term starts, and the waitlist can be around 50 people with waits reported to exceed one year.
There is no resident-observed onsite guest parking. Nearby street parking is limited, especially on weekend nights. Students who need a car should ask about parking before signing, not after move-in.
- Is parking currently available for my lease term?
- What is the monthly parking fee?
- Is parking guaranteed in writing?
- How long is the parking waitlist?
- How many people are currently on the waitlist?
- Is there guest parking onsite?
- What are realistic alternatives if parking is sold out?
- Are there garage access, unauthorized parking, or garage-door issues residents should know about?
Fees, Lease Disclosures, and Billing Questions
This website was created after a resident reported a $50 trash violation fee that was removed/refunded after the resident disputed whether the fee was clearly authorized in the lease. The concern is not only one charge, but whether residents are clearly told about trash violation fees, resident fines, warning procedures, portal notices, and whether disputed charges can be separated from rent payments.
- Are trash violation fees charged at ōLiv Tempe?
- What is the exact dollar amount?
- Where is the fee disclosed in the lease, addendum, community guidelines, or resident handbook?
- Are community guidelines included in the signed lease packet?
- How are warnings delivered before a fee is charged?
- Are warnings sent by email, mail, written notice, or resident portal?
- Can residents dispute a fee before it is added to the payment balance?
- Can rent be paid separately from disputed fees?
- If a fee is refunded after dispute, does management review similar charges for other residents?

Resident-Reported Themes to Consider
Concern themes
- Management communication is the biggest repeated complaint: unanswered calls and emails, poor follow-up, and dismissive handling of serious problems.
- Security and safety concerns appear in reports about broken or unlocked doors or gates, non-residents entering, package theft, bike/car theft, people using lobby/gym/bathrooms, and residents feeling unsafe.
- Unauthorized or poorly communicated apartment entry appears several times, including maintenance or contractors entering units, locking doors from inside, or alleged stolen belongings.
- Elevators are a frequent issue: broken often, slow repairs, getting stuck, or feeling unsafe.
- Maintenance and property issues include flooding, fridge failures, hot water problems, bathroom leaks, electrical issues, broken gym machines, broken rooftop features/grills, poor AC, and cheap construction concerns.
- Cleanliness and smell complaints include sewer or methane smell, weed smell, trash smell, dirty hallways, trash piling up, and dirty rooftop/pool deck.
- Hidden-fee and money issues show up repeatedly: cleaning fees, move-out charges, deposit delays, high electric bills, unclear utility costs, and overpriced rent.
- Parking complaints include lack of available garage spots, towing problems, parking pass issues, and garage gate/security concerns.
- Noise and thin or poor build quality are mentioned negatively.
- Several reviewers claim positive reviews may be incentivized or fake, which can affect trust in the review profile.
Positive themes
- Strong location: close to campus, Mill Ave, downtown Tempe, walkable, and convenient for students.
- Rooftop, pool, hot tub, and views are mentioned positively by multiple residents.
- Amenities are a draw when working: gym, rooftop, pool, resident events, and food/events.
- Maintenance staff get repeated praise, especially Ruben/Rueben, Chris, Jack, and Bartz; several say work orders were handled quickly.
- Some residents like the apartment layout, condition, views, and overall building vibe.
- Staff are often described as friendly, helpful, polite, and supportive during leasing, move-in, subletting, or resident issues.
- Community and social atmosphere is a plus for some residents.
- Valet trash is seen as convenient by at least one positive reviewer.
- Some reviewers say the building is clean, lobby and hallways are maintained, and management communicates well.
